Sweet Creativity at Your Fingertips: An In-Depth Review of Dessert DIY

Imagine being able to craft stunning, delicious desserts right from your smartphone — effortlessly blending culinary art with playful innovation. Dessert DIY offers a doorway into the world of pastry magic through an intuitive app that promises both learning and fun. As a tech enthusiast with a sweet tooth, I dove into this app to see if it truly elevates the home baking experience.

What Is Dessert DIY? A Quick Overview

Described as a comprehensive interactive dessert crafting assistant, Dessert DIY is developed by the innovative culinary tech team at SweetTech Studios. The app aims to inspire aspiring bakers and dessert enthusiasts with a suite of tools designed to simplify complex recipes and demonstrate decorating techniques. Its key highlights include step-by-step guided tutorials, customizable 3D models of desserts, and a virtual workspace that mimics real-life kitchen counters. The target users are home bakers, pastry students, and anyone eager to learn the art of dessert making in an accessible, engaging way.
